• An appeal to delay the setting-up of the Tyneside Passenger Transport Authority for a year which was made by Newcastle upon Tyne traffic, highways and transport cornmittee has been rejected by the Transport Ministeir, Mr. Richard Marsh, In a letter, he said that there were decisive considerations why the transfer of municipal undertakings should take place next year as planned and that further delays would be bad for management.

The committee chairman, CIIr. Neville Trotter, said he was very disappointed with the Minister's letter and all the arguments put forward over the past year against the take-over of the city's Om. 350-vehicle bus fleet had been ignored.
